We are seeking a skilled Sales Consultant to lead the day-to-day running of sales hubs and developments across the region.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who takes ownership of the sales process, maintaining accurate records and documentation throughout. Your primary goal will be to deliver successful sales at all sites within the sales hub/development.
While we prioritize in-person collaboration, we also support flexible working arrangements. If you have specific requirements, please discuss them during the interview process.
- Competitive basic salary and annual bonus structure
- Mileage allowance and car scheme available to all employees
- Paid annual leave

How to prepare for a job interview at beBeeSales
✨Know Your Sales Metrics
Before the interview, brush up on key sales metrics and performance indicators relevant to the role. Be ready to discuss how you've used these metrics in your previous roles to drive sales success.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Sales Leader, demonstrating your leadership style is crucial. Prepare examples of how you've led teams, resolved conflicts, and motivated others to achieve sales targets. This will show that you can take ownership of the sales process.
✨Understand the Company Culture
Research the company’s values and culture. Be prepared to discuss how your personal values align with theirs, especially regarding collaboration and flexibility. This will help you connect with the interviewers on a deeper level.
✨Prepare Questions About Flexibility
Since the role supports flexible working arrangements, think of questions that show your interest in this aspect. Ask about how the team balances in-person collaboration with remote work, which demonstrates your proactive approach to work-life balance.
